The Evolution of Web Design Techniques

The journey of web design from static, table-based layouts to the dynamic, responsive designs of today has been marked by significant technological advancements. Early web design relied heavily on HTML tables to structure content, a method that was rigid and inflexible. The introduction of CSS (Cascading Style Sheets) in the late 1990s brought a new level of control over the presentation of web content, allowing for the separation of content and design.

As web design evolved, so did the complexity of layouts. The advent of CSS Flexbox in the early 2010s provided a more flexible and efficient way to create complex layouts. Flexbox allowed for the alignment and distribution of space within a container, even when the size of the items was unknown or dynamic. However, Flexbox had its limitations, particularly in creating complex grid structures.

The introduction of CSS Grid in 2017 marked a significant leap forward in web design capabilities. CSS Grid provides a two-dimensional layout system, enabling designers to create complex grid structures with precise control over the placement of items within rows and columns. This advancement has opened up new possibilities for creating dynamic and responsive layouts, including the innovative pyramidal grid structure.

The Power of CSS Grid in Modern Web Design

CSS Grid offers a robust framework for organizing elements, providing a level of control and flexibility that was previously unattainable with Flexbox or other layout methods. The pyramidal grid, a sophisticated arrangement of hexagon shapes, is a testament to the potential of modern CSS. This layout technique utilizes CSS Grid to create a dynamic and responsive structure that adjusts based on the available space.

One of the key advantages of CSS Grid is its ability to create complex layouts without relying on media queries, JavaScript, or excessive CSS hacks. This not only simplifies the development process but also enhances the performance and maintainability of the code. By using the auto-fit property, the grid can dynamically adjust the number of columns, ensuring that the layout remains responsive across different devices and screen sizes.
